What the code means

A social worker is a person who is qualified by a Social Work degree, and licensed, certified or registered by the state as a social worker to practice within the scope of that license. A social worker provides assistance and counseling to clients and their families who are dealing with social, emotional and environmental problems. Social work services may be rendered to individuals, families, groups, and the public.

Definition quoted verbatim from the NUCC Health Care Provider Taxonomy code set, version 25.1. Not paraphrased.

Who registers under this code

135,384 of these are people and 2,971 are organisations, so 2% of the code is businesses rather than clinicians. Half of them had registered by 2019, and 57,060 registered in the last five years, 41% of the current population.

That is a fast-growing code. A population where a large share registered recently is either a genuinely expanding field or a category NPPES added late, and the taxonomy definition above usually tells you which.
